Best time to go

The best time to visit Bénodet is during the summer months (June to August), when the weather is warm and sunny.

What to Eat

Bénodet is known for its seafood, so be sure to try some of the local specialties, such as:

  • Moules-frites: Mussels served with fries.
  • Crêpes: Thin pancakes that can be filled with a variety of sweet or savory ingredients.
  • Kouign-amann: A buttery pastry that is similar to a croissant.

Where to Go

There are many things to see and do in Bénodet, including:

  • Visit the Plage de Bénodet: The main beach in Bénodet is a popular spot for swimming, sunbathing, and surfing.
  • Take a boat trip to the Glénan Islands: These beautiful islands are located just off the coast of Bénodet and are a great place to go for a hike or a swim.
  • Visit the Musée de la Pêche: This museum tells the story of the fishing industry in Bénodet.
